Happy Independence Day!

I’ll be working tomorrow, of course, but I doubt that I’ll be posting anything–or that anyone will be reading anything. Remember, tomorrow isn’t about shooting off fireworks in your backyard; tomorrow is about celebrating the birth of the greatest democracy the world has ever seen. There is big movement in the main-stream media that this […]